image

编辑人: 舍溪插画

calendar2025-07-25

message7

visits153

冲刺阶段1月备考规划:信息系统开发方式全解析

一、引言

在信息系统管理工程师的备考中,信息系统开发方式的对比是一个重要的知识点。这其中包括自行开发、委托开发、购买现成软件和外包开发等方式。理解它们的优缺点以及适用场景,对于应对考试和实际工作中的项目选择都有着关键的意义。

二、自行开发
1. 优点
- 定制性强。可以根据企业自身的业务流程、需求和特殊功能要求进行精确的设计和开发。例如,一家大型制造企业有自己的复杂生产流程管理系统,自行开发能够完美适配其独特的生产环节监控和调度需求。
- 便于后期维护。企业内部人员参与开发过程,对系统的架构和代码逻辑比较熟悉,在后期出现问题时能够快速定位和修复。
- 保护企业机密。对于一些涉及企业核心商业秘密的信息系统,如金融企业的风险评估算法系统,自行开发可以确保数据和算法的安全性。
2. 缺点
- 开发成本高。需要投入大量的人力、物力和时间。从招聘专业的开发人员到购买开发工具和设备,再到长时间的开发和测试过程,都需要高额的资金支持。
- 开发周期长。由于开发团队可能需要逐步摸索企业需求,并且在开发过程中可能会遇到各种技术难题,所以整个项目的交付时间往往较长。
3. 适用场景
- 适用于对信息系统有特殊需求、有足够的资金和技术实力、并且注重信息安全和保密性的企业。

三、委托开发
1. 优点
- 专业性强。委托给专业的软件开发公司,他们拥有经验丰富的开发团队和成熟的技术框架,能够提供高质量的开发成果。比如一些互联网企业会委托专业的电商软件开发公司来构建自己的电商平台。
- 节省企业内部资源。企业不需要组建庞大的开发团队,只需要提出需求并与委托方沟通即可。
2. 缺点
- 需求沟通可能存在障碍。企业和委托方可能对需求的理解存在偏差,导致开发出来的系统不符合企业的预期。
- 对委托方的依赖度高。如果委托方出现问题,如公司倒闭或者项目团队离职等,可能会影响项目的进展。
3. 适用场景
- 适用于企业自身缺乏开发能力但有明确的系统需求,并且能够与委托方进行良好沟通的情况。

四、购买现成软件
1. 优点
- 成本低、速度快。可以直接从市场上购买已经开发好的软件产品,不需要进行复杂的开发过程,能够快速投入使用。例如很多中小企业会选择购买办公软件套装。
- 软件功能相对成熟。这些软件已经在市场上经过了一定程度的检验,功能和稳定性有一定的保障。
2. 缺点
- 定制性差。可能无法完全满足企业的特殊需求,需要进行一些二次开发或者妥协使用部分功能。
- 可能存在兼容性问题。与企业现有的其他系统或硬件设备可能存在兼容性问题。
3. 适用场景
- 适用于企业需求比较通用、对成本比较敏感、并且可以接受一定程度功能妥协的情况。

五、外包开发
1. 优点
- 可以利用全球范围内的资源。企业可以在全球范围内选择最具性价比的开发团队,获取不同地区的优秀人才和技术。
- 专注于核心业务。企业可以将信息系统开发工作外包出去,从而将更多的精力放在自己的核心业务上。
2. 缺点
- 管理难度大。由于外包团队可能在不同的地区甚至国家,存在文化、语言和管理方式的差异,增加了管理的复杂性。
- 知识转移困难。在项目结束后,将系统的维护和管理知识从外包团队转移到企业内部可能存在困难。
3. 适用场景
- 适用于企业希望整合全球资源、自身业务繁忙且有能力管理外包项目的情况。

六、总结

在备考过程中,要牢记这些信息系统开发方式的优缺点和适用场景。可以通过制作表格对比的方式加深记忆,同时多做一些相关的案例分析题,提高运用知识点的能力。在实际的项目决策中,也要综合考虑企业的战略目标、财务状况、技术能力等多方面因素来选择合适的开发方式。

喵呜刷题:让学习像火箭一样快速,快来微信扫码,体验免费刷题服务,开启你的学习加速器!

创作类型:
原创

本文链接:冲刺阶段1月备考规划:信息系统开发方式全解析

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。
分享文章
share